    Just went to the Del Taco here in Huntsville AL for the first time. I was NOT impressed. To start off the girl at the register had less personality than Ben Stine, and did not look like she wanted to be there. I ordered a "Beef & Cheddar burrito", the personality challenged girl asked me if I wanted "Red or Green" and I had no idea what she was talking about, and SHE couldn't even explain it to me. Got the burrito, started eating it and was wondering where the cheddar was, it was basically nothing but beef, NOTHING like what the menu board was showing. I also got their "Chili Cheddar Fries", and the chili tasted more like enchilada sauce than chili. Over all I have to say that Taco Bell is far superior to Del Taco and I will not be going back again.
